Transaction e71367aa32c764592cfcbd37bbde15773d3a32b1ec97e67b887e2b2242075a79

36 Input
2 Outputs
  • e71367aa32c764592cfcbd37bbde15773d3a32b1ec97e67b887e2b2242075a79:0
  • value  100000000000
    address  1TCEZsNRhcmx4jBtZr7jt1yM59dJXZKoe
  • e71367aa32c764592cfcbd37bbde15773d3a32b1ec97e67b887e2b2242075a79:1
  • value  1000504
    address  1NHPhja9xTxV1Hr4iS5HZwufC7vw3JWL4q